windows 7 64 位中的 Oracle SOA 12c 安装问题
Oracle SOA 12c Installation in windows 7 64 bit- Issues
而我 运行
java -jar fmw_12.1.3.0.0_soa_quickstart.jar
我正在从我的 JDK 安装位置执行此命令。
错误消息:必须使用 java 开发工具包 (JDK)
执行此安装程序
但 C;/program filed /jre 不是有效的 JDK。
请帮忙。
您是否检查过您正在解压缩一个包含另一个 jar 文件的 jar 文件?首先解压jar文件,然后执行里面的jar文件。
安装jdk8。设置JAVA_HOME为安装的jdk8。导航到 %JAVA_HOME\bin。
运行 java -jar complete_path_of_dir\fmw_12.1.3.0.0_soa_quickstart.jar。
Oracle Fusion Middleware 12c (12.1.3) 至少需要 JDK 7.0 Update 55 或更高版本。如果您有旧版本,请更新 JDK。
假设您的 JDK 安装在:
C:\Program Files\Java\jdk1.7.0_xx
在“开始”菜单中搜索 cmd.exe。以管理员身份右键单击 cmd.exe 和 select 运行。在提示运行下面的命令中设置JAVA_HOME:
SET JAVA_HOME="C:\Program Files\Java\jdk1.7.0_xx"
使用命令提示符导航到解压 jar 文件的目录。
使用适当的命令启动安装向导。
%JAVA_HOME%/bin/java.exe -jar fmw_12.1.3.0.0_soa_quickstart.jar
详细安装参考oracle官方文档here
在管理模式下打开命令提示符并将目录更改为 jdk 的 bin 目录(必须是此路径 - C:\Program Files\Java\jdk\bin).
现在从此目录中,通过提供完整路径来安装 soa 安装程序(.jar 文件)。在我的例子中,我的 soa 安装程序在 *E:* 驱动器中,所以我的命令是这样的:-
C:\Program Files\Java\jdk1.8.0_131\bin>java -jar E:\fmw_12.2.1.0.0_soa_quickstart.jar
以简单的方式转到 jdk bin 文件夹并执行以下命令,从我的 jdk\bin 位置执行此命令:-
C:/程序 Files\Java\jdk1.8.0_131\bin>java -jar d:\fmw_12.2.1.0.0_soa_quickstart.jar
注意:确保您以管理员用户身份登录
即使我在安装 oracle 融合中间件时也遇到了同样的问题,但我通过以下步骤解决了它:
- 右键单击 'Run as administrator' 打开命令提示符。
- 安装最新的 JDK 版本。
更改 weblogic 的 .jar 文件所在的目录,例如
cd C:\Users\Ashwini_SP\Documents\Softwares\Jdeveloper_OSB\fmw_12.2.1.2.0_soaqs_Disk1_1of2
现在 select jdk 路径并安装它
"C:\Program Files\Java\jdk1.8.0_144\bin\java.exe" -jar fmw_12.2.1.2.0_soa_quickstart.jar
而我 运行
java -jar fmw_12.1.3.0.0_soa_quickstart.jar
我正在从我的 JDK 安装位置执行此命令。
错误消息:必须使用 java 开发工具包 (JDK)
执行此安装程序但 C;/program filed /jre 不是有效的 JDK。
请帮忙。
您是否检查过您正在解压缩一个包含另一个 jar 文件的 jar 文件?首先解压jar文件,然后执行里面的jar文件。
安装jdk8。设置JAVA_HOME为安装的jdk8。导航到 %JAVA_HOME\bin。 运行 java -jar complete_path_of_dir\fmw_12.1.3.0.0_soa_quickstart.jar。
Oracle Fusion Middleware 12c (12.1.3) 至少需要 JDK 7.0 Update 55 或更高版本。如果您有旧版本,请更新 JDK。 假设您的 JDK 安装在:
C:\Program Files\Java\jdk1.7.0_xx
在“开始”菜单中搜索 cmd.exe。以管理员身份右键单击 cmd.exe 和 select 运行。在提示运行下面的命令中设置JAVA_HOME:
SET JAVA_HOME="C:\Program Files\Java\jdk1.7.0_xx"
使用命令提示符导航到解压 jar 文件的目录。 使用适当的命令启动安装向导。
%JAVA_HOME%/bin/java.exe -jar fmw_12.1.3.0.0_soa_quickstart.jar
详细安装参考oracle官方文档here
在管理模式下打开命令提示符并将目录更改为 jdk 的 bin 目录(必须是此路径 - C:\Program Files\Java\jdk\bin). 现在从此目录中,通过提供完整路径来安装 soa 安装程序(.jar 文件)。在我的例子中,我的 soa 安装程序在 *E:* 驱动器中,所以我的命令是这样的:-
C:\Program Files\Java\jdk1.8.0_131\bin>java -jar E:\fmw_12.2.1.0.0_soa_quickstart.jar
以简单的方式转到 jdk bin 文件夹并执行以下命令,从我的 jdk\bin 位置执行此命令:-
C:/程序 Files\Java\jdk1.8.0_131\bin>java -jar d:\fmw_12.2.1.0.0_soa_quickstart.jar
注意:确保您以管理员用户身份登录
即使我在安装 oracle 融合中间件时也遇到了同样的问题,但我通过以下步骤解决了它:
- 右键单击 'Run as administrator' 打开命令提示符。
- 安装最新的 JDK 版本。
更改 weblogic 的 .jar 文件所在的目录,例如
cd C:\Users\Ashwini_SP\Documents\Softwares\Jdeveloper_OSB\fmw_12.2.1.2.0_soaqs_Disk1_1of2
现在 select jdk 路径并安装它
"C:\Program Files\Java\jdk1.8.0_144\bin\java.exe" -jar fmw_12.2.1.2.0_soa_quickstart.jar